Egress window installation involves creating a large, accessible window opening in basement or lower-level walls to meet safety and building code requirements. This process typically includes excavating the exterior area, installing a new window well, and fitting a window that provides an emergency escape route. Proper installation ensures the window is secure, functional, and compliant with safety standards, offering homeowners a reliable means of egress in case of emergencies.

This service addresses common safety concerns associated with basement living spaces, such as the lack of proper escape routes during emergencies like fires or natural disasters. An egress window also improves ventilation and natural light, making basement areas more livable and functional. By providing a designated exit point, it can enhance safety and peace of mind for residents, especially in homes where basement bedrooms or living spaces are used regularly.

Properties that typically benefit from egress window installation include residential homes with finished or unfinished basements, especially those converting basement spaces into bedrooms or living areas. Multi-family buildings and rental properties with basement units also often require egress windows to meet local building codes. The installation process is suitable for homes of various ages and styles, provided the exterior wall structure allows for the necessary excavation and window fitting.

Material Costs - The cost of materials for egress window installation typically ranges from $300 to $800 per window, depending on the type of window and framing materials chosen. Higher-end options, such as egress windows with custom finishes, may cost more. Local service providers can provide detailed estimates based on specific project needs.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ing an egress window usually fall between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Factors influencing the price include the complexity of the installation and the foundation type. Contractors in Sumter County and nearby areas can offer price estimates tailored to individual properties.

Permitting and Inspection - Permit fees and inspection costs can add approximately $100 to $500 to the overall project budget. Requirements vary by location, and local pros can assist with navigating the permitting process. Budget accordingly for these additional expenses.

Total Cost Range - Overall, the total cost for egress window installation generally falls between $2,000 and $6,000 per window. This estimate includes materials, labor, and permits, but prices may vary based on project scope and local market conditions. What is an egress window? An egress window is a large window designed to provide an emergency escape route from a basement or lower-level living space, complying with safety requirements.

Why should I consider installing an egress window? Installing an egress window can enhance safety by providing a means of escape in emergencies and may also improve natural light and ventilation.

What types of egress windows are available? Common options include casement, sliding, and double-hung windows, each suited for different basement configurations and aesthetic preferences.
